Contents
Introduction / Askold Ivantchik, Vakhtang Licheli -- Picturing Persian victory : the painted battle scene on the Munich wood / Lâtife Summerer -- An Achaemenid "palace" at Qarajamirli (Azerbaijan) : preliminary report on the excavations in 2006 / Ilyas Babaev, Iulon Gagoshidze, Florian S. Knau -- An iron age settlement in the Udabno-Steppe, Eastern Kakheti / Jens Nieling, Dongus Tapa -- Oriental innovations in Samtskhe (Southern Georgia) in the 1st millenium BC / Vakhtang Licheli -- The toreutics of Colchis in the 5th-4th Centuries BC. Local traditions, outside influences, innovations / Mikhail Treister -- Iranian glass perfume vessel from the Pichvnari Greek cemetery of the fifth century BC / Amiran Kakhidze -- Achaemenian seals found in Georgia / Ketevan Dzhavakhishvili -- Wall painting from Dahaneh-ye Gholaman (Sistan) / S. Mansur Seyyed Sajjadi.
